NEW TECHNOLOGY SIMPLIFIES ROOT CANAL PROCEDURES ACCORDING TO DENTIST FROM WEST VALLEY’S PIONEER VALLEY DENTAL
Rotary endodontics simplify the root canal procedure.
F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
(Free-Press-Release.com) December 22, 2011 --
Until recently, dentists performing root canals were required to use manual files that took a lot of time and effort. According to Pioneer Valley Dental’s Dr. Austen Broadbent, “Now, rotary endodontics, or the ability to perform the work of cleaning out the roots of a tooth with special, mechanized instruments, has made this procedure faster, more comfortable, and with higher success rates and healing.”
Dr. Broadbent has been utilizing rotary endodontics at Pioneer Valley since 2009. “The root canal is the naturally occurring canal that runs through the roots of each tooth, leading to a pulp chamber. These canals can become infected by large cavities, causing a toothache. When this happens, we can now use rotary endodontics to clear out the infection quickly and thoroughly,” Dr. Broadbent said.
As is the case with traditional root canal procedures, the process begins with the dentist giving the patient a local anesthetic to numb the pain (in some cases, patients may also opt to use nitrous oxide and/or an oral sedative). Once the affected area is numb and the patient is comfortable, the dentist can remove the infection and complete the root canal treatment in 30 to 45 minutes. After the infection is removed, the root canals are sealed and the tooth is rebuilt with modern composite material. Dr. Broadbent says a crown is then required to keep the tooth strong and functional for many years.
